Release Notes - 6th January 2022

New Features

Model Key Point generation

A new analytic has been added that takes point clouds with classified ground points and generates a new classification version that reclassifies some of the ground points as Model Key Points (usually as class 8). The MKP are the vertices of a mesh that would represent the ground surface with minimal error. The MKP outputs are also written as point classifications into updated versions of the original LAS/LAZ files that were used to build the point cloud - so that the MKP information can be downloaded for use in external applications where required.

New Classification Editing tools

  • Above/Below line classification edit tool to reclassify points within a defined buffer distance of a line (often created on a section plane).
  • Smart edit tool that automatically finds points that lie on building roofs given a seed point on the roof. The tool will automatically search for multiple connected roof segments/planes and applying the changes to all points.
  • Plane tool that fits a plane through a set of provided points (by the user clicking on points) and then reclassifies all points within a defined buffer distance of the plane. 

Utility Explorer updates

  • Photo locations are now displayed as markers on the map view. Photos can be viewed by clicking on a photo marker.
  • Many enhancements to the Photo Inspection mode, including full PDF report output.
  • Added support for creating, importing, and exporting Points of Interest (POIs) on the map view.
  • New presets for the 3D point cloud view to easily define the objects of interest to display in the 3D viewer.

Improvements/Changes

  • When the classification edit paint tool has its brush size set to 0, the tool will apply changes precisely on a single picked point point.
  • Drawing layer polygons can now be used to define polygons to use with the classification edit polygon tool.
  • New/improved configs for analytics applications using Geiger mode lidar.
  • Datasets now default to not being visible when first added to a project (improves load performance for large dataset layers).
  • Vector datasets now support reading data from Geojson files.
  • Moved photo viewer out of the left hand datasets panel. Photos are now displayed in a larger resizable split screen window on the right of the viewer.
  • Additional metadata fields (e.g. date of capture) are now extracted from photo EXIF data when processed.
